Possible issue with Sportlines???

So, I got my Sportlines today brand new. I open the box to make sure everything is there. First thing I notice is this. Anyone with Sportlines, please tell me I'm NOT crazy.

Firstly, I noticed that with OEM springs, the fronts are kinda taller and skinnier than the rear springs being the rear springs kinda look short and fat.

Well....I open my sportline box today and right away notice that the part numbers printed on them suggest i put the shorter/fatter springs up front and the taller/skinnier springs in the rear. Am I crazy or what???
